0537 GMT - AUD/USD has likely reached an interim top, based on technical charts, says Quek Ser Leang, markets strategist of UOB's Global Economics & Markets Research. The currency pair's Dec. 28 high of 0.6871 hasn't been confirmed by the daily moving average convergence divergence indicator, which suggests a bearish divergence, the strategist says in a research note. Also, AUD/USD has pulled back sharply from that high amid the bearish divergence, and the currency pair has room to break below rising trendline support, which is now at 0.6685, the strategist adds. AUD/USD is up 0.2% at 0.6741. (ronnie.harui@wsj.com)
